I've been into Urbex photography for years now. I can share some horror stories with you. always remember it can go bad fast.. after the last incident I had about 4 months ago I haven't been doing much exploring lately..
As for gear bring gloves, a respirator, camera (I use a fuji XPRO2) some people swear by big heavy ass DSLR'S but there not practical in a lot of tight places.
If you're into it for the photography side I can give you some solid advice..
>always bring a fast wide angle lens and get all you're wide shots first then go back in AFTER you switch len's to get some detail shots I tend to use a 14mm for wide and a 35mm for detail.. on bro sensors like my camera thats equivalent to a 24mm and a 50mm
>leave you're camera bag and gear in a empty room near the front of the building. that way if you have to make a quick escape you're not running through a potential 2 or 3 story building lugging you're shit, grab it on the way out the door.
>whenever you see a window with light pouring in kick up some dust on the ground before you take you're shot. the light beams will catch it and it makes a normally boring shot 100 times better
>carry a business card or something that states you're a photographer. if you run into trouble I can't tell you how many times flashing a business card showing that you're not there to destroy the place can get you off with a warning.
>learn how to frame shots. a picture with the subject centered is boring. learn the rule of thirds, and some basic photography composition
>always bracket shots that way you can merge them in lightroom to get the exposure correct.
>don't fuck with the camera settings to much you're time in these places is usually limited. go by the rule set it and forget it. leave iso at auto 400 so it never goes above and introduces noise set the camera in aperture priority mode and you're set just remember BRACKET
